Job Overview

As a Senior Production Supervisor at Hubbell, you will be responsible for overseeing all aspects of safety, production, quality assurance, efficiency, and staff performance within one or more manufacturing departments. Your leadership will ensure operational excellence, aligning with the company's strategic objectives to enhance productivity and profitability. You will be the cornerstone in fostering a safe, disciplined, and motivating environment for all team members.

A Day In The Life
  • Strategic Oversight: Ensure strict adherence to production schedules, confirming all department employees are timely and prepared at the start of each shift. Optimize staffing levels to meet production priorities effectively.
  • Performance Optimization: Drive initiatives to balance quality, productivity, cost, safety, and morale, striving for superior results in all facets. Champion and help deliver continuous improvement efforts across departmental functions.
  • Reporting and Analysis: Supervise key departmental performance metrics, utilize visual controls, and provide detailed regular reports to the Production Manager to aid strategic decision-making.
  • Safety Management: Conduct thorough incident investigations, develop, and implement actions to prevent future incidents.
  • Staff Development: Lead cross-training efforts to enhance workforce flexibility and efficiency. Address and resolve personnel issues, ensuring a harmonious work environment.
  • Disciplinary Coordination: Collaborate with Human Resources to administer necessary disciplinary measures.
  • Operational Presence: Dedicate at least 80% of the shift to active floor supervision, providing direct leadership and support in the designated department(s).

Hubbell Incorporated

Hubbell creates critical infrastructure solutions that power our customers, communities, people and the planet. Our company is strategically aligned around enabling grid modernization and electrification. As more products plug in to an aging grid, Hubbell solutions enable the transition to a more reliable, resilient and efficient energy infrastructure. Founded in 1888 our innovation has made us a leading global manufacturer of high quality electrical and utility solutions enabling customers to operate critical infrastructure reliably and efficiently.

The company operates in two segments. Hubbell Utility Solutions (HUS) enable the grid to conduct, communicate and control energy across utility applications and Hubbell Electrical Solutions (HES) are essential to managing power across a wide range of industries and applications. Our vertical market solutions can be applied to markets including Data Centers, Renewables, Commercial Buildings, Industrial, Telecom and Transportation. Supporting both of our business segments is our corporate and Hubbell Unified Business Solutions teams that provide consistent process, tools technologies across our businesses.

We are committed to operating sustainably and ethically while promoting an inclusive and supportive culture for our people to grow and develop in their careers. Our employees proudly work and serve our communities from our headquarters in Shelton, CT, across the United States and around the globe.
